Overlook the town of Suwa and Lake Suwa from the keep of the "Floating Castle of Suwa"
About this spot
This famous castle earned the name "Floating Castle of Suwa" because the waters of Lake Suwa once came so close that the castle appeared to float on the lake. The restored keep's interior serves as a museum conveying Suwa's history, and from the observation room on the top floor, you can see the town of Suwa and Lake Suwa spreading all around. The scenery created by the moats, stone walls, and vermillion-painted bridge is also excellent for photography. The castle grounds are maintained as a park where you can leisurely stroll while enjoying seasonal flowers and trees.
Tips
Admission to the keep (museum) is approximately 310 yen for adults; the park grounds are free to explore. The classic photo angle captures both the Karabuki Bridge and the keep together. Parking spaces are limited, so consider nearby coin parking as a backup plan.
Best time to visit
Approximately 1 hour required. Morning light angles nicely for clear keep photographs
